Title:
METHOD AND DEVICE FOR SYNTHESIZING PROTEIN FROM DNA MOLECULE CAPTURED IN MICROCHAMBER

Abstract:
Provided are a method and a device for synthesizing a protein from a DNA molecule captured in a microchamber, whereby the distance between microchambers can be shortened and thus the density of an array can be increased. Microchambers (32) are arranged at a high density. A DNA solution (34), which has been diluted so that one DNA molecule on average can be captured, is enclosed in the microchambers (32). Then, mRNA is synthesized using the one DNA molecule on average as a template. Based on this mRNA, a protein (37) is extracellularly synthesized.
